Output 102c82f0ea286ef0b58e13bd7521c30c31f7fa198ed7ad1ae00387f5cb8bf580:0

value
587300888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9e8ec3d9a204e5224ffb3ddffa32994575f10caf OP_EQUALVERIFY OP_CHECKSIG
address
1FTNnoHfDU3yTsLYkkYEab4wUWaNTgy6Ld
transaction
102c82f0ea286ef0b58e13bd7521c30c31f7fa198ed7ad1ae00387f5cb8bf580
spent
true